Hamilton Relay Slams FCC Proposal to Cut IP CTS Rates
Hamilton Relay asked the FCC to extend the $1.58 per minute IP captioned telephone service rate until June 30 and “then initiate a rate that is no lower than $1.42 from July 1, 2021-June 30, 2022, followed by a rate…

that is no lower than $1.30 until June 30, 2023.” Hamilton representatives spoke with aides to the five commissioners, said a filing posted Tuesday in docket 13-24. Commissioners vote Sept. 30 on revised rates (see Ref:2009090048]). “Despite the clear consensus in the record supporting a sustainable 4-tiered rate methodology for IP CTS, the Commission has instead proposed to adopt an archaic, single-rate, cost-based methodology approach that is unsupported in the record and was long ago discarded by state and federal regulators,” the company said.
